WebFeb 22, 2024 · Ordering Fractions, Decimals and Percentages Subject: Mathematics Age range: 11-14 Resource type: Lesson (complete) 66 … WebFirst, we convert our percent into a fraction. Since all percents are out of 100, we just put the percent over 100, like this: 78% = 78/100 In the second step, we convert 78/100 into a decimal. You already know this means we'll divide the numerator by the denominator, like this: 78 ÷ 100 = 0.78

WebTo arrange fractions in ascending order: Convert each fraction into a decimal. Write the shortest decimal first. Then write the next shortest decimal and so on. Example: Order these from least to greatest. ⅔, ⅘, ½, ⅗ Solution: Convert all the values into decimals. ⅔ = 0.67 ⅘ = 0.8 ½ = 0.5 ⅗ = 0.6 Write the smallest value at the start. WebFirst you move the decimal point two places to the left (to convert the percent to a decimal), and then you convert the decimal to an out-of-a-hundred fraction. Then you simplify that fraction, if possible. For instance: 40\% = 0.40 = \dfrac {40} {100} 40% = 0.40= 10040. First I dropped the "%" character and moved the decimal point two places ...
